NEED ANSWER NOW PLSSS how was biddy mason able to pettion for freedom

History
1 answer:
Ronch [10]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

The law specified that any slave brought into the state was automatically free. Charles Owens, who was courting Biddy's 17-year-old daughter Ellen, and several other free blacks told Biddy how she could gain her freedom. ... Robert Owens filed a petition claiming that Smith was illegally holding his slaves in a free state.

In which year did the Ottoman Empire reach its peak and then begin to decline?
Anna007 [38]
The peak of the Ottoman Empire was the year 1683, when it had conquered a big portion of Europe and almost reached Vienna. The fact that it did not manage to conquer Vienna was the beginning of its demise.
